TOGAF® Foundation and Practitioner training is a comprehensive program that equips professionals with the knowledge and skills to understand and apply the TOGAF® standard in real-world enterprise architecture scenarios. 

  • The Foundation level focuses on core concepts, terminology, and the structure of TOGAF®. 
  • The Practitioner level emphasizes practical application of the Architecture Development Method (ADM), techniques, and governance in business environments. 

This combined training prepares learners for certification and effective implementation of enterprise architecture frameworks in their organizations.

The TOGAF® certification validates your knowledge of The Open Group Architecture Framework, which is widely used for designing, implementing, and managing enterprise architecture globally.
